Unlocking Aviation Safety
Artificial intelligence (AI) is emerging as a transformative force in aviation safety. By harnessing vast amounts of data, AI can predict potential safety issues before they arise, significantly enhancing the industry’s ability to prevent accidents. This innovative approach not only improves operational efficiency but also fosters a culture of proactive safety management.
The Role of AI in Safety
AI technologies analyze historical flight data and real-time information to identify patterns that may indicate risks. These systems can:
- Predict Maintenance Needs: By monitoring aircraft performance, AI can forecast when maintenance is required, reducing the likelihood of mechanical failures.
- Enhance Decision-Making: Pilots and air traffic controllers receive timely insights that help them make informed decisions during critical situations.
The integration of AI into aviation operations represents a meaningful leap forward in ensuring passenger safety and operational reliability.
Future Implications for aviation
As the aviation industry continues to evolve, the role of AI will likely expand further. Potential future developments include:
- Automated Risk Assessments: Continuous learning algorithms could provide ongoing evaluations of flight conditions.
- improved Training Programs: Simulations powered by AI could enhance pilot training by replicating various emergency scenarios more effectively.
These advancements promise not only to improve current practices but also to redefine how safety is approached within the industry.
